Following Thursday’s scuffle between protesters opposing the Manipur Sangai Festival and security personnel, the office of Manipur’s Rajya Sabha MP Leishemba Sanajaoba has alleged that a senior IPS officer “barged into” his residential compound and threatened his security personnel. However, police denied that the officer entered the premises and stated that the house guards “hindered police efforts” by sheltering protesters, one of whom allegedly assaulted the officer.

The Manipur Sangai Festival – the state’s biggest tourism festival – begins today after a two-year hiatus due to the ongoing conflict in the state.
